Recipe Notes:

6.5 gallon batch, OG=1.057, FG=1.011, Effeciancy 70%, ABV=6.1, IBU=20, SRM=4

10lb German Pilsner malt (best)
2.25 lb German Munich (best)
1.75 lb German Vianna (best)
1.3 oz German hallertaur 5% at 60
.5 oz German hallertaur 5% at 5
Wyeast 2124 Bohemian lager yeast

Water
RO water with 1/4 tsp (1.23 ml) 10% Phosphoric acid per 5 gallon or .24ml for 1 gallon so you need 1.32ml for 5.5 gallons.
1 tsp (4.9 grams) in this mash CaCl2 (Calcium Chloride) in mash But is your only doing 2.5 gallons that would be .5 tsp (2.5 grams)
Step mash/mash out --131 f 10 min
146 f 40 min
158 f 20 min
mash out 168 f 10 min

Kettle volume 8.5 gallons , Boil 90 minutes
Final volume 6.5 gallons
Ferment at 50 f for 2 weeks
33 f for 14 weeks

Discription: Medium gold color and medium body with clean smooth german lager character. Well attenuated but malty, with soft mouthfeel and excellent drinkability. Supported bitterness in a malt forward beer. not havy at all.
